Torture and abuse may be banned, but eradication a long way off – UN rights expert

“The world is still plagued by torture,” an independent human rights expert told the United Nations General Assembly this week, noting an “increasing acceptance of the idea” that such an “abhorrent practice should be permissible in certain circumstances, or against certain groups”.

For the past two years, Professor Nils Melzer has served as the UN’s Special Rapporteur on torture and other cruel, inhuman or degrading treatment or punishment.

Lidiya Loukinykh sat down with him for UN News and asked him what the latest worrying trends in the use of torture and physical abuse are, around the world.
